This paper presents a framework based on Petri Net (PN) and Multi Agent System (MAS) techniques for modeling autonomous multi-robots systems, which require high interaction among the robots (in some cases with humans), synchronization of movements, implementation of cooperation strategies, and a strong notion of the physical environment. The framework considers all phases of the developing process, starting with the abstraction phase and going up to the implementation of the model, to ensure an efficient and flexible approach for specifying the proposed control system architecture. An application example details this solution, in which multi-robots systems can perform tasks and collaborative behaviors considering the cited requirements.
